O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.304(d): Portable, power-driven circular saw(s) were not equipped with a guard above and below the base plate or shoe: a) At 506 Kensley Ave. Fairhope, Alabama: On or about August 18, 2017 and at times prior; the employer allowed his employee to use a skill saw on site which had the guard wedged up exposing the blade and the employee to amputation hazards.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501 (b): a) At 506 Kensley Ave. Fairhope, Alabama: On or about August 18, 2017 and at times prior; the employer allowed his employees to deck a roof without fall protection exposing his employees to a fall hazard of 11 feet 4 inches to the ground below.

29 CFR 1926.1053(b)(13): The top or top step of a stepladder was used as a step: a) At 506 Kensley Ave. Fairhope, Alabama: On or about August 18, 2017 and at times prior; the employer allowed his employee to stand on the top step of an a-frame ladder to perform framing activities exposing his employees to a fall hazard of 6 feet to the floor below.
